Draw the Basic Shapes
Start by drawing the basic shapes that make up the fennec fox's body. This will serve as a foundation for your drawing.
- Draw a large, oval shape for the body.
- Add two smaller ovals on top of the body for the head.
- Draw two small circles for the ears, attached to the top of the head.
- Add two small ovals for the front legs and two small triangles for the back legs.
- Draw a long, curved line for the tail, starting from the back of the body.
Refine the Shapes
Now that you have the basic shapes down, it's time to refine them to look more like a fennec fox.
- Refine the head by drawing a smaller oval inside the larger one, leaving a thin line between them for the neck.
- Draw a small, pointed triangle for the snout, attached to the bottom of the head.
- Refine the ears by drawing a curved line on the inside of each circle, and adding a small triangle at the tip.
- Refine the legs by drawing four small ovals for the paws.
- Refine the tail by drawing a series of small, curved lines to give it a bushy appearance.
Add the Details
Now that you have the basic shape of the fennec fox, it's time to add the details that make it unique.

- Draw two large, round eyes inside the head, with small ovals for the pupils.
- Add a small, curved line for the mouth, and two small triangles for the teeth.
- Draw a series of small, curved lines on the body to indicate fur.
- Add a small, curved line for the fennec fox's collar, if desired.
